Despite having a lower status than the country's main league, the Hero Super Cup also has good matches and always offers a lot of excitement for the fans.

Mumbai City are coming from a victory in their last appearance against Minerva Punjab, by 3-2, while Chennaiyin, won in their most recent encounter, against 3rd position lower div., 2-0.

Mumbai City will go into this clash with high spirits as they have currently accumulated a string of 3 consecutive triumphs, which is a clear indication of the team's excellent form.

Last season, the Hero Super Cup had an average of yellow cards per match of 2.93—a good indication for this start of the tournament that the competition's referees usually give few warnings.

In the Hero Super Cup duels last season, on average, we had 10.07 corners per match. So we can see that the games were very eventful, as they should be at the beginning of the competition.

Historically, home teams tend to perform better in Hero Super Cup matches, which is reflected in the average number of goals scored per home appearance in the last edition of the tournament, which was 1.97. It is expected that this trend will continue in the current season.

It is not so usual to see visiting clubs manage to score many goals. Last season's figures, for example, show this. The average number of goals scored by teams playing away from home in the competition was 1.56 goals per game.
